Abstract

The environment for process engineers today is very different from 20 years ago. The ideas and mathematical description of models for a multitude of different unit operations is an ongoing development. The computer tools to deal with the mathematics are readily available and specialist companies have developed, tested and verified their models. The challenge for the process engineer is to know which package to use and to know whether a particular application is the most accurate for the specific process. Metallurgical simulation programs today are well known and proven. Certain programs are specialized while others are broader based. The needs of each user are dependent on the application. Typically, most users require the following operations: • Comminution • Flotation • Hydrometallurgy • Pyrometallurgy • Additional requirements could be defined as: • Thermodynamic capabilities for solids, phases, and gases • Dynamic simulation • Data analysis tools • Coal oriented operations • Diamond oriented operations
